Two major housing developments approved at Brunswick Landing

TIMES RECORD • April 13, 2022

The Brunswick Planning Board approved a pair of large housing developments at Brunswick Landing Tuesday night — one between Intrepid and Neptune drives and the other a 144-unit apartment complex at the intersection of Admiral Fitch Avenue and Landing Drive. The former project calls for 41 single-family lots and five apartment buildings with 12 units each. The latter calls for nine four-story multi-family residential dwelling units, each with 16 apartments units. There has been some pushback on the projects from neighbors. Denise Lynch, a neighborhood resident said. “I am not only concerned about the habitat but the ecosystem, my shade and utility bills. I don’t see any concessions for all of that green space and all of those beautiful trees that are going to be completely destroyed.”
